Testing Conformance and Interoperability of Electric Vehicles and Charging Infrastructure

Electric vehicles (EV) and EV supply equipment (EVSE) manufacturers and providers in the e-mobility ecosystem are trying to balance the growing demand and expectations from the consumer such as longer driving range per charge, faster charging time, and better pricing. In the meantime, we should not overlook the conformance and safety of EVs or the charging infrastructure.
